Cómo usar el Operador LIKE ayuda por favor
Publicado por Carlos Tamayo (5 intervenciones) el 10/05/2005 15:51:26
HOLA NECESITO SU AYUDA URGENTE POR FAVOR
Estoy haciendo una aplicación de corrector ortográfico tipo WORD que permita señalar las palabras no encontradas en el diccionario y dar alternativas de dichas palabras ej: si digito máma que el corrector me de las opciones de corregirla con: mama, mamá, mema etc. para esto pretendo utilizar el operador LIKE pero no me funciona:
Set DictFile = FileSystem.OpenTextFile(custDICT, 1) 'Abro Diccionario
With DictFile
Do Until .AtEndofstream = True
Diccionario= .readline ' leo línea por línea el diccionario
If Trim(Diccionario) LIKE Trim(PalabraACorregir) & "*" Then
List1.AddItem Diccionario
End If
Loop
.Close
End With
''El problema que tengo es que nunca pasa la condición cuando uso el operador LIKe no entiendo porque
AYUDA URGENTE PLIS LES AGRADECERÍA ETERNAMENTE PORQUE ES UN PROYECTO DE POSTGRADO Y NO DOY PIE CON BOLA, NO TENGO NI IDEA PORQUE EL LIKE NO ME FUNCIONA ¿QUE ETOY HACIENDO MAL?
Estoy haciendo una aplicación de corrector ortográfico tipo WORD que permita señalar las palabras no encontradas en el diccionario y dar alternativas de dichas palabras ej: si digito máma que el corrector me de las opciones de corregirla con: mama, mamá, mema etc. para esto pretendo utilizar el operador LIKE pero no me funciona:
Set DictFile = FileSystem.OpenTextFile(custDICT, 1) 'Abro Diccionario
With DictFile
Do Until .AtEndofstream = True
Diccionario= .readline ' leo línea por línea el diccionario
If Trim(Diccionario) LIKE Trim(PalabraACorregir) & "*" Then
List1.AddItem Diccionario
End If
Loop
.Close
End With
''El problema que tengo es que nunca pasa la condición cuando uso el operador LIKe no entiendo porque
AYUDA URGENTE PLIS LES AGRADECERÍA ETERNAMENTE PORQUE ES UN PROYECTO DE POSTGRADO Y NO DOY PIE CON BOLA, NO TENGO NI IDEA PORQUE EL LIKE NO ME FUNCIONA ¿QUE ETOY HACIENDO MAL?
Valora esta pregunta


0